Frequently asked questionsWhat is the difference between a steam oven and a conventional oven?
A steam oven cooks food utilizing steam, protecting moisture and nutrients, while a traditional oven utilizes dry heat from heating components.
Is induction cooking safe?
Yes, induction cooking is thought about safe as the cooktop stays cool to the touch even while cooking, considerably reducing the danger of burns.
Can I use regular cookware on an induction hob?
No, only cookware made of ferrous (magnetic) products works with induction hobs. Look for induction compatibility before purchasing.
How do I clean a ceramic hob?
Allow the hob to cool, then wipe the surface area with a moist cloth and a mild kitchen cleaner. Avoid using abrasive scrubbers that can scratch the surface.
What maintenance do ovens need?
Routine upkeep consists of cleaning up spills, checking seals for damage, and scheduling professional servicing for more complex issues.
